9.2.4
Interface to safety system
For operation with optional safety system, the
system block has the
wSMCtrl input, This interface is used to transfer a control word by means of which the Motion
Control Kernel can be supplied with information on requested or active safety functions. The
Motion Control Kernel then initiates the necessary motion sequence (e.g. braking).
At the moment, only bit 0 in the wSMCtrl control word has a function. Additional functions are in
preparation:
